Harsh North Dakota winters are tough on batteries, starters, and alternators. For Kias, particularly older models, watch for engine-related issues like carbon buildup affecting the Theta II engines, and ensure frequent undercarriage washes to combat rust from road salt used on highways like ND-5 and ND-17.

Schedule a fall check-up at a local shop to test your battery, inspect belts and hoses, and fill winter-grade fluids. Specifically insist on a block heater installation if not already equipped, and switch to winter tires. This proactive service is crucial for reliable cold starts in Knox's sub-zero temperatures.
